It's not just the ICW charts that are suspect, but you're right about that. There are a lot of stories on the cruising boards and lists about people running aground right in the ICW channel. One of the things that I found useful when scouting this area for a suitable homesite was aerial photographs. Many of the charts of this area don't even attempt to show depths for the canals and backwaters, and most of the realtors don't have a clue either, even if you could depend on them. For a reasonably modest fee you can sign up for very high resolution photos at terraserver.com. It's very easy too see the channels, and the shoaling on those photos. What we need now is some easy way to convert the photos into BSB chart compatible images. WIth a good GPS and a laptop, you could actually track your position as you moved across the picture. Somebody will figure it out eventually. |
